When it comes to renting a property, there are bound to be issues that arise between landlords and tenants. From disputes over lease agreements to disagreements about repairs and maintenance, navigating the world of rental properties can be complicated. This is where rent lawyers come in.
rent lawyers specialize in the legal aspects of renting properties. They are well-versed in landlord-tenant law and can provide valuable guidance and representation to both landlords and tenants. Whether you are a landlord looking to evict a tenant or a tenant facing an unfair eviction, having a rent lawyer on your side can make all the difference.
One of the main reasons why rent lawyers are so important is that they can help both landlords and tenants understand their rights and responsibilities under the law. For landlords, this means ensuring that they are following all the necessary guidelines when it comes to things like lease agreements, security deposits, and eviction procedures. For tenants, this means making sure that their landlords are providing them with a safe and habitable living space.
rent lawyers can also help landlords and tenants resolve disputes in a timely and professional manner. Whether it’s a disagreement over a security deposit or a dispute about maintenance issues, a rent lawyer can work to find a solution that is fair and equitable for all parties involved. In some cases, this may involve negotiating a settlement between the landlord and tenant. In other cases, it may require going to court to have a judge make a decision.
One of the most common reasons why people seek out rent lawyers is for eviction proceedings. Evicting a tenant can be a complex and time-consuming process, and having a rent lawyer on your side can help ensure that everything is done legally and according to the law. On the flip side, tenants who are facing an eviction can also benefit from having a rent lawyer represent them in court and help them navigate the legal system.
Another important role that rent lawyers play is in helping landlords and tenants draft and review lease agreements. A lease agreement is a legally binding contract that governs the relationship between a landlord and tenant, and it is crucial that both parties fully understand the terms and conditions laid out in the agreement. A rent lawyer can help ensure that the lease agreement is fair and legally enforceable, protecting both parties in the event of a dispute.
